Material | Properties |
---|---|
Aluminum | Lightweight, corrosion-resistant, widely used for equipment tags |
Stainless Steel | Strong, rustproof, used for high-end or harsh environments |
Anodized Aluminum | Color-stable and scratch-resistant, ideal for long-term labeling |
Brass / Copper | Decorative or specialized tags (on request) |
Thickness options: Usually from 0.3 mm to 1.5 mm, depending on application.
Method | Features |
---|---|
Laser engraving | Permanently etched, won't wear off |
Mechanical stamping | Deep characters, industrial-grade durability |
UV printing | Full-color, sharp details, for branding or indoor tags |
Anodized print + seal | Dye printed into metal and sealed – fade and scratch resistant |
Screen printing | Good for large orders, basic designs |

Q: What’s the difference between printed and engraved nameplates?
A: Engraved or stamped plates are more permanent and abrasion-proof. Printed nameplates (UV or anodized) allow for color and detail but require protective layers.
